Job Title: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P)

Location: Paso Robles, California

Job Description:

We are looking for an enthusiastic and skilled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to become a part of our educational team in Paso Robles, California. The successful candidate will deliver exceptional speech and language therapy services to students, fostering their communication abilities and academic growth.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form thorough speech and language evaluations.
  • Create and implement individualized education programs (IEPs) tailored to students with speech and language impairments.
  • Deliver direct therapy to students, both individually and in groups.
  • Work closely with educators, parents, and other school staff to support student development.
  • Track and record student progress, making necessary adjustments to interventions.
  • Participate actively in IEP meetings, offering professional insights and recommendations.
  • Keep up-to-date with the latest practices and advancements in speech-language pathology.

Qualifications:

  • Masters deg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ited institution.
  • Current California State License in Speech-Language Pathology (issued by the California Speech-Language Pathology and Audiology Board).
  • Certificate of Clinical Competence in Speech-Language Pathology (CCC-SLP) from the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A).
  • California Clinical or Rehabilitative Services Credential in Language, Speech, and Hearing (or eligibility for this credential).
  • Experience in a school setting is highly desirable.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ively within a multidisciplinary team.
